Choosing the Best Project for a Science Exhibition


Selecting the most suitable science project depends on a student’s interests, available materials, and the theme of the event. For example, projects related to pollution control often stand out because they reflect pressing global issues. Simpler models such as magnetic levitation trains also attract attention for their educational value.

A successful project typically demonstrates a strong foundation, well-organised approach, and engaging presentation. It should include a hypothesis, experimental setup, observations, and conclusions — all explained in a way that’s clear for visitors and judges to understand. The use of sustainable components can further enhance the appeal of a project.

Popular Categories of Science Exhibition Projects


Science exhibitions cover a wide range of themes and disciplines. Common categories include:

* Physics Projects: Demonstrating motion, energy, sound, and light through models such as wind turbines.
* Chemistry Projects: Analysing chemical reactions, biodegradable materials, and water purification methods.
* Biology Projects: Exploring plant growth, human anatomy, or disease prevention techniques.
* Environmental Science Projects: Highlighting waste management, renewable energy, and conservation efforts.
* Technology and Robotics Projects: Presenting automation, sensors, coding, and AI-based solutions for modern challenges.

Each of these categories best project for science exhibition helps students grasp scientific concepts while also fostering teamwork and innovation.

How to Prepare for a Science Exhibition


Preparation plays a important role in making your project stand out. Begin by selecting a topic that aligns with your passion and fits your skill level. Conduct comprehensive research, gather materials, and plan your design carefully. Create a visual display that clearly communicates your idea. Benefits of Participating in Science Exhibitions


Participating in a science exhibition offers numerous educational and personal growth benefits. It promotes critical thinking, teamwork, and hands-on learning. Students gain exposure to different fields of research and innovation while building creative skills. It also boosts public speaking abilities as participants explain their ideas to audiences and judges.

Moreover, these exhibitions spark creativity by motivating young minds to develop solutions for real-world problems — from renewable energy technologies to healthcare innovations. Such experiences often ignite long-term interest in scientific research and engineering careers.
